I'm a senior communications consultant who has worked at the heart of government and has nine years' experience as the Guardian's Education Correspondent and then News Editor (Planning).
I now work with high-profile public, private and third sector clients offering communications strategies, speech writing, ghostwriting, content strategy, media relations, digital communications, stakeholder engagement, reputation management and media training.
I've worked for the Home Office's Commission for Countering Extremism, the Department for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y, leading universities across the UK, edtech companies and membership bodies.

2017 - 2019
job
Communications specialist
UK Civil Service.
Key responsibilities:
● I worked for the Commission for Countering Extremism, an independent agency of the Home Office. My role covered speech writing, media relations, digital communications and stakeholder engagement.
I wrote speeches for the government's Lead Commissioner for Countering Extremism and advised on all reputation issues - reactive and proactive.
The role involved influencing key stakeholders, including the Home Secretary, social media and technology companies, government advisers, leading NGOs and academics. As part of this, I planned, developed and delivered stakeholder engagement visits, briefings and events.
● I worked for the Department for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y managing the press team responsible for corporate affairs, as well as press officers on the climate change, nuclear and renewable energy desk. I was also responsible for the PR team working on the department's flagship campaign, the Industrial Strategy.
The role included working closely with major energy firms and large businesses, such as EDF Energy, the Post Office and Royal Mail, as well as with ministers, special advisers and senior policy officials, providing fast and well-thought-out proactive and reactive media-handling advice and opinion pieces for national media.
On an average day, I planned a communications strategy for a forthcoming announcement, advised on a reputation issue, spoke to communications colleagues in leading businesses, fielded calls from national broadcast, print and online journalists, investigated an aspect of government policy and wrote opinion pieces on behalf of ministers.
Key achievements:
● I wrote opinion pieces and speeches that were covered in The Telegraph and the Evening Standard, among others. I oversaw a digital communications strategy which led to a 50% rise in positive online engagement with the Commission for Countering Extremism
● I successfully dealt with reputation management issues, turning sentiment from negative to neutral-positive.
● I secured a 60% increase in positive media coverage and worked with a wide range of journalists, from the Political Editor of The Sun to Home Affairs Editors, BBC Radio 4's Today programme, Panorama and Newsnight.
● I advised ministers on complex corporate crisis communications issues which led to coverage moving from negative to neutral or negative to positive.
● I led communications for meetings between the Business Secretary and the Saudi Crown Prince and the Business Secretary and Commonwealth Heads of Government. Both included leading specialists from internal comms, media relations and external affairs and working with partners overseas.
● I successfully secured positive national coverage for a highly controversial policy on how the government finds a safe and permanent way to dispose of dangerous radioactive waste.

2016 - 2017
job
Head of Communications and Campaigns, The Challenge
unknown.
Key responsibilities:
● I oversaw media relations and crisis communications for The Challenge, a large government-funded charity of more than 750 employees. This included writing opinion pieces and managing media for the All-Party Parliamentary Group on Social Integration for which Chuka Umunna MP was the chair.
● I coached all senior leaders, including the Chief Executive, in media engagement and crisis communications.
● I managed the charity's campaigning arm and sat on the charity's senior leadership team.
Key achievements:
● I oversaw a stakeholder engagement strategy which led to the number of face-to-face meetings between stakeholders and senior managers tripling and a 30% rise in online engagement.
● I managed a team of six during a restructure and a period of financial turbulence for the organisation.
● As the organisation's media spokesperson, I was regularly interviewed by broadcast media.
● Positive media coverage increased by more than 80% due to the strong relationships I I forged with The Times, BBC News at Six and BBC News at 10 and online influencers.
